This is your luxury home for pets. We design products with both you and your fur family in mind, ensuring that you feel confident with our creative style and beautiful, quality products.
Market Price
$ 32.52
Selling Price
$ 25.12
2375
996
1569
3266
Market Price
$ 67.07
Selling Price
$ 53.84
3224
2917
1557
3461
Market Price
$ 9.83
Selling Price
$ 7.69
2483
1235
2469
3687
Market Price
$ 47.31
Selling Price
$ 41.21
2649
2456
2549
2793
Market Price
$ 50.72
Selling Price
$ 40.45
430
192
252
892
Market Price
$ 66.26
Selling Price
$ 52.01
2914
2646
1406
4663
Market Price
$ 54.13
Selling Price
$ 47.54
4513
1417
2470
4778
Market Price
$ 70.65
Selling Price
$ 60.23
663
430
212
1506
Market Price
$ 71.16
Selling Price
$ 58.86
782
595
409
1129
Market Price
$ 35.65
Selling Price
$ 28.36
3378
745
1000
3814
Market Price
$ 30.99
Selling Price
$ 25.99
1289
1090
411
1747
Market Price
$ 10.39
Selling Price
$ 8.19
1854
1231
1062
4663
Market Price
$ 33.22
Selling Price
$ 27.32
1178
1167
721
1368
Market Price
$ 18.91
Selling Price
$ 17.13
1049
598
736
1806
Market Price
$ 83.42
Selling Price
$ 65.78
1458
1405
1388
4533
Market Price
$ 63.97
Selling Price
$ 54.26
808
638
702
1759
Market Price
$ 20.89
Selling Price
$ 18.84
1395
721
549
2231
Market Price
$ 14.23
Selling Price
$ 11.65
620
400
127
2142
Market Price
$ 77.30
Selling Price
$ 59.47
787
219
359
2532
Market Price
$ 25.72
Selling Price
$ 21.57
546
415
524
2135
Market Price
$ 74.16
Selling Price
$ 62.45
2217
1983
1252
3061
Market Price
$ 86.55
Selling Price
$ 71.23
2658
1139
2571
2722
Market Price
$ 30.61
Selling Price
$ 24.24
1757
558
960
3922
Market Price
$ 17.97
Selling Price
$ 14.98
89
47
84
444
Market Price
$ 76.60
Selling Price
$ 63.23
4114
2984
1912
4344
Market Price
$ 33.47
Selling Price
$ 26.72
1873
1109
1836
2506
Market Price
$ 51.15
Selling Price
$ 45.79
3061
2231
1398
3495
Market Price
$ 75.23
Selling Price
$ 65.74
199
92
118
450
Market Price
$ 75.60
Selling Price
$ 68.64
1111
616
725
4873
Market Price
$ 81.59
Selling Price
$ 66.82
3184
925
3178
3306
Market Price
$ 73.37
Selling Price
$ 62.82
1449
888
1110
3894
Market Price
$ 62.79
Selling Price
$ 56.77
1081
407
976
4973
Market Price
$ 61.80
Selling Price
$ 48.00
1000
897
406
3431
Market Price
$ 67.96
Selling Price
$ 59.41
4022
1793
2837
4451
Market Price
$ 11.02
Selling Price
$ 9.36
1092
358
266
2099
Market Price
$ 23.21
Selling Price
$ 18.12
2119
1511
432
4246
Market Price
$ 58.10
Selling Price
$ 49.42
2088
1213
952
2121
Market Price
$ 34.64
Selling Price
$ 26.66
1635
797
605
4843
Market Price
$ 33.48
Selling Price
$ 26.29
1151
267
979
1665
Market Price
$ 64.30
Selling Price
$ 57.27
1736
955
501
2634